H’lands poll security plans please Trawen and Bengo

By HARLYNE JOKU
ELECTORAL Commissioner Andrew Trawen and chairman of the (IDEC) inter-departmental electoral committee Paul Bengo are satisfied with the security operational plans for elections in the Highlands region.
In a joint statement issued last Sunday, the two leaders said they were convinced by the show of strength displayed by the security forces on Saturday in Mt Hagen that the elections would be peaceful.
More than 2,000 security force members have been engaged in the Highlands during polling and counting periods which begins on Saturday.
“We are satisfied with security operational plans for elections in the Highlands region assembled by Police Commissioner Gari Baki and his team.
“What we witnessed on Saturday in Mt Hagen as an overwhelming display of force and is the first of its kind ever staged in a general election,” they said.
Both said that as leaders in the forefront of the conduct of this year’s general election, they were convinced that the show of strength displayed by the security forces was sufficient to guarantee voters a free and peaceful election in the Highlands.
“We commend Mr Baki and his team of experts who have tirelessly worked over the last fw months to come up with this final security blueprint.
“This is a remarkable achievement for our security forces headed by the Royal PNG Constabulary,” they said.
Both men said the assurance of security for voters and polling officials was now guaranteed and the Electoral Commission was ready to begin polls this Saturday.
Commissioner Trawen and Mr Bengo returned from Mt Hagen last Saturday after witnessing a massive election security launch in the area.
